.gnb-navbar-toggle{position:absolute;top:10px;right:1px;padding:9px 10px;border:1px solid #ffffff;border-radius:2px;background-color:#233B6C;background-image:none}
.gnb-navbar-toggle:focus{outline:0}
.gnb-navbar-toggle .bar{display:block;width:22px;height:2px;border-radius:2px;border:1px solid #ffffff}
.gnb-navbar-toggle .bar+.bar{margin-top:4px}
@media (min-width:768px){
	.gnb-navbar-toggle{display:none}
}

.gnb-nav4{display:none}
@media (min-width: 768px){
	.gnb-nav4{display:block;background:#0092DB;position:relative;height:50px}
	.gnb-nav4>ul{list-style:none;position:relative;padding:12px;width:90%;margin:0 auto}
	.gnb-nav4>ul li{padding-right:50px}
	.gnb-nav4_item{display:inline-block;vertical-align:middle}
	.gnb-nav4_item a{font-size:17px;text-decoration:none;color:#FFFFFF;display:block}
	.gnb-nav4_item a:hover{font-size:17px;color:#000000;font-weight:bold}
}
.gnb-container{margin-right:auto;margin-left:auto;padding-left:15px;padding-right:15px}
.gnb-container:before,.container2:after{content:" ";display:table}
.gnb-container:after{clear:both}

.gnb-form-control{
	display:block;width:100%;height:34px;padding:2px 12px;font-size:14px;line-height:1.428571429;color:#555555;background-color:#fff;background-image:none;border:1px solid #ccc;border-radius:4px;
	-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,0.075);box-shadow:inset 0 1px 1px rgba(0,0,0,0.075);
	-webkit-transition:border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s;-o-transition:border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s;transition:border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s}
.gnb-form-control:focus{border-color:#66afe9;outline:0;-webkit-box-shadow:inset 0 1px 1px rgba(0,0,0,0.075),0 0 8px rgba(102,175,233,0.6);box-shadow:inset 0 1px 1px rgba(0,0,0,0.075),0 0 8px rgba(102,175,233,0.6)}

.navbar-static-top{z-index:1000;border-width:0 0 1px}
@media (min-width: 768px){
	.navbar-static-top{border-radius:0}
}
.gnb-fixed-top{position:sticky;top:0;right:0;left:0}
/*@media (min-width: 768px){
	.gnb-fixed-top{position:fixed;top:0;right:0;left:0;z-index:1030;border-width:0 0 1px;max-height:50px;border-bottom:1px solid #767676}
}*/

.gnb-btn{border-radius:4px;text-decoration:none;-webkit-transition:background 0.1s linear;-moz-transition:background 0.1s linear;transition:background 0.1s linear}
.gnb-btn-alt{color:#fff}
.gnb-btn-alt:hover{color:#fff}
.gnb-btn-alt:focus{color:#fff}
.gnb-btn-alt{background-color:#000000;font-weight:bold;padding-top:-5px}
.gnb-btn-primary.btn-sm{padding:4px 10px}
.gnb-btn-primary{border-color:transparent;background:#1CBDF1}
.gnb-btn-primary:hover{border-color:#bd091d;background:#EA8A89}
.gnb-btn-primary:focus{border-color:#fa726a;background:#EA8A89}
.gnb-btn-primary:visited{color:#fff}
.gnb-btn-primary:active{background:#1CBDF1}

.top-btn-primary{color:#fff}
.top-btn-primary{border-color:transparent;background:#1B00FF}
.top-btn-primary:hover{border-color:#1B00FF;background:#1B00FF}
.top-btn-primary:focus{border-color:#1B00FF;background:#1B00FF}
.top-btn-primary:visited{color:#fff}
.top-btn-primary:active{background:#1B00FF}

.gnb-mobile-nav{position:relative;z-index:1044}
.gnb-mobile-nav_wrapper{position:fixed;top:0;bottom:0;left:-100%}
.gnb-mobile-nav_links{border-top:1px solid #fff;list-style:none;margin-top:1rem;padding:1rem 0 0}
.gnb-mobile-nav_links a{display:block;padding:10px 15px;color:#fff;text-decoration:none}
.gnb-mobile-nav_links:focus,.gnb-mobile-nav_links:hover{background-color:#EA8A89}
/*.gnb-mobile-nav_links-item,.gnb-mobile-nav_links-item:visited{display:block;color:#fff;font-size:1.7rem;padding:0.8rem 0;text-decoration:none}*/
.gnb-mobile-nav_menu{margin:0;padding:0}
.gnb-mobile-nav_sub,.gnb-mobile-nav_view-all{position:relative;display:block}
.gnb-mobile-nav_sub:focus,.gnb-mobile-nav_sub:hover,.gnb-mobile-nav_view-all:focus,.gnb-mobile-nav_view-all:hover{background-color:#EA8A89}
.gnb-mobile-nav_sub a,.gnb-mobile-nav_view-all a{position:relative;display:block;padding:10px 15px;color:#fff;text-decoration:none;font-size:17px}
@media (max-width: 767px){
.gnb-mobile-nav_wrapper{z-index:10;overflow-y:scroll;padding-right:20px;padding-bottom:10px;padding-left:20px;width:100%;background:#233B6C;-webkit-transition:left, 0.4s;-moz-transition:left, 0.4s;transition:left, 0.4s}
.gnb-mobile-nav_wrapper.active{left:0}
.gnb-mobile-nav_back{margin-top:10px;margin-bottom:15px}
}

.gnb-pc{display:none}
.gnb-mobile{display:block}
@media screen and (min-width: 768px){
	.gnb-pc{display:block;}
	.gnb-mobile{display:none}
}